Lost Keys

If you've ever misplaced your keys, it's a frustrating experience that leaves you feeling confused and feeling helpless. It's easy to blame other people or yourself for the mistake but the majority times, it happens by accident. There are ways to avoid future incidents.

If you don't know where your keys are located, the first thing to do is retrace your footsteps. Look around the places you know they were like your home, office, or any other location you have visited. Find them in obvious spots, too. Under couch cushions and in piles of mail are two common places to lose a car key. Be sure you empty your bags and pockets. If you have extra keys, leave them somewhere you know you will be able to find them. You can also give them to someone to keep until you can find them.

It is also recommended to keep a spare key set in a different location. For instance at work or with a close family member. This way, you'll always have a backup set in the event that your keys get lost. Make sure that the spare keys are easily visible and think about using bright colors or adding ribbons or other accessories that makes the whole key package more noticeable. Another option is to set up an anchor near your door and keep a routine of hanging your keys there, so you don't forget where they are.

Replacing your car keys could be costly, based on the kind of key you have and how easy to replace. Older keys that look like keys for houses can be replaced quickly, however newer vehicles have transponder keys that require locksmiths.

It's worth weighing up the cost against the risk of losing your car keys and deciding whether it's worth it to you to get an extra set of keys made ahead of time. When you have them, keep them in a location that you can locate them. Remember that even the most frustrating loss can usually be rectified!

Damage to the original keys

It's a fact, that over time, keys to cars can wear out. It doesn't mean that they've cracked into pieces however, they could be damaged to the point that they no longer work properly. This is especially true with older vehicles or those which see a lot of rough usage. In most instances, the damage isn't noticeable until it's too late.

A spare car key is a good way to avoid these situations. If you lose your original key you can use the spare one to gain access to your vehicle. Be careful with your keys, and avoid opening bottles, or keeping them in your pocket. This could result in damage.

A spare car key could also save you money in the event that you have to replace your key. If you lose a conventional car key, you can typically get a new one from your local locksmith for less than what it costs to replace it at the dealership. This is because traditional car keys don't come with modern features like transponders.

You might be able to get your key replaced for free if you're an active member of an auto club or have a warranty for your vehicle. You can learn more by calling your dealer or the company's customer service department.

The procedure you must follow depends on the type of keys you own and the age of them, as well as if they come with a fob. To replace your key, you'll be required to bring along your car registration, your driver's license and any other evidence of ownership. This is done to ensure that whoever requests a replacement key is the owner of the car. This is a safety measure to stop fraud and theft. If you have a smart key however the procedure will be much more complex and could require you to visit an authorized dealer or bring your car in for repairs or towing before a new key can be programmed.
